A Journey from Introversion to Extroversion

My journey of self-discovery began in the 9th grade. At that time, I was labeled as an unhealthy introvert, unsure of my worth, and lacking in confidence. Even the simple act of removing my mask to enter the classroom made me terribly anxious. However, a pivotal moment came when I stumbled upon a skincare reel on Instagram. The experience of seeing a transformation on someone else's face motivated me to start a skincare routine. Over time, my skin improved significantly, and I began to feel more confident in social situations.

The confidence boost I experienced led to a boosted network of friendships. I started interacting with a wider range of people, including boys, without feeling insecure. The positive feedback I received from others truly resonated with me. It made me realize that I could genuinely enjoy newfound friendships and social interactions that I had previously avoided.
